One term that deserves special attention is the wagering multiplier. We saw offers across the market ranging from 20x to 65x, and the difference is enormous. A £50 bonus at 20x requires £1,000 of turnover; the same bonus at 65x requires £3,250. That is the gap between a fun evening and a grind that will likely end in a loss. Always multiply the bonus amount by the wagering requirement before you get excited about the headline figure.

Should I prioritise a low wagering requirement over a larger bonus amount?

In most cases, yes. A £100 bonus at 30x requires £3,000 of turnover; a £50 bonus at 20x requires only £1,000. The smaller bonus is more likely to end in a withdrawal, even though the headline figure is less impressive. Value is a function of terms, not raw numbers.
